Home
last modified time | relevance | path

Searched refs:pixel (Results 1 – 25 of 92) sorted by relevance

1234

/frameworks/rs/java/tests/ImageProcessing/src/com/android/rs/image/
Dlevels.rsh26 float3 pixel = convert_float4(in).rgb;
27 pixel = rsMatrixMultiply(&colorMat, pixel);
28 pixel = clamp(pixel, 0.f, 255.f);
29 pixel = (pixel - inBlack) * overInWMinInB;
30 pixel = pixel * outWMinOutB + outBlack;
31 pixel = clamp(pixel, 0.f, 255.f);
32 out.xyz = convert_uchar3(pixel);
38 float4 pixel = convert_float4(in);
39 pixel.rgb = rsMatrixMultiply(&colorMat, pixel.rgb);
40 pixel = clamp(pixel, 0.f, 255.f);
[all …]
/frameworks/rs/java/tests/ImageProcessing2/src/com/android/rs/image/
Dlevels.rsh26 float3 pixel = convert_float4(in).rgb;
27 pixel = rsMatrixMultiply(&colorMat, pixel);
28 pixel = clamp(pixel, 0.f, 255.f);
29 pixel = (pixel - inBlack) * overInWMinInB;
30 pixel = pixel * outWMinOutB + outBlack;
31 pixel = clamp(pixel, 0.f, 255.f);
32 out.xyz = convert_uchar3(pixel);
38 float4 pixel = convert_float4(in);
39 pixel.rgb = rsMatrixMultiply(&colorMat, pixel.rgb);
40 pixel = clamp(pixel, 0.f, 255.f);
[all …]
/frameworks/rs/java/tests/ImageProcessing_jb/src/com/android/rs/image/
Dlevels.rsh26 float3 pixel = convert_float4(in).rgb;
27 pixel = rsMatrixMultiply(&colorMat, pixel);
28 pixel = clamp(pixel, 0.f, 255.f);
29 pixel = (pixel - inBlack) * overInWMinInB;
30 pixel = pixel * outWMinOutB + outBlack;
31 pixel = clamp(pixel, 0.f, 255.f);
32 out.xyz = convert_uchar3(pixel);
38 float4 pixel = convert_float4(in);
39 pixel.rgb = rsMatrixMultiply(&colorMat, pixel.rgb);
40 pixel = clamp(pixel, 0.f, 255.f);
[all …]
/frameworks/rs/java/tests/ScriptGroupTest/src/com/android/rs/sgtest/
Dlevels_f.rsh26 float3 pixel = convert_float4(in).rgb;
27 pixel = rsMatrixMultiply(&colorMat, pixel);
28 pixel = clamp(pixel, 0.f, 255.f);
29 pixel = (pixel - inBlack) * overInWMinInB;
30 pixel = pixel * outWMinOutB + outBlack;
31 pixel = clamp(pixel, 0.f, 255.f);
32 out.xyz = convert_uchar3(pixel);
49 float4 pixel;
50 pixel.rgb = rsMatrixMultiply(&colorMat, in.rgb);
51 pixel = clamp(pixel, 0.f, 255.f);
[all …]
/frameworks/base/tests/touchlag/
Dtouchlag.cpp50 void clearBuffer(Buffer* buf, uint32_t pixel) { in clearBuffer() argument
51 android_memset32(buf->pixels, pixel, buf->s * buf->h * 4); in clearBuffer()
54 void drawTwoPixels(Buffer* buf, uint32_t pixel, ssize_t x, ssize_t y, size_t w) { in drawTwoPixels() argument
58 bits[x] = pixel; in drawTwoPixels()
62 bits[x+W] = pixel; in drawTwoPixels()
67 void drawHLine(Buffer* buf, uint32_t pixel, ssize_t x, ssize_t y, size_t w) { in drawHLine() argument
79 android_memset32(bits, pixel, W*4); in drawHLine()
84 void drawRect(Buffer* buf, uint32_t pixel, ssize_t x, ssize_t y, size_t w, size_t h) { in drawRect() argument
99 android_memset32(bits, pixel, W*4); in drawRect()
105 void drawCircle(Buffer* buf, uint32_t pixel, in drawCircle() argument
[all …]
/frameworks/base/media/mca/filterpacks/native/imageproc/
Dbrightness.c82 Pixel pixel; in brightness_process() local
84 pixel.value = *(input_ptr++); in brightness_process()
86 const short r = (pixel.rgba[0] * factor) / 255; in brightness_process()
87 const short g = (pixel.rgba[1] * factor) / 255; in brightness_process()
88 const short b = (pixel.rgba[2] * factor) / 255; in brightness_process()
93 | (pixel.rgba[3] << 24); in brightness_process()
/frameworks/base/tools/layoutlib/bridge/src/android/graphics/
DBlendComposite.java158 int pixel = srcPixels[x]; in compose() local
159 srcPixel[0] = (pixel >> 16) & 0xFF; in compose()
160 srcPixel[1] = (pixel >> 8) & 0xFF; in compose()
161 srcPixel[2] = (pixel ) & 0xFF; in compose()
162 srcPixel[3] = (pixel >> 24) & 0xFF; in compose()
164 pixel = dstPixels[x]; in compose()
165 dstPixel[0] = (pixel >> 16) & 0xFF; in compose()
166 dstPixel[1] = (pixel >> 8) & 0xFF; in compose()
167 dstPixel[2] = (pixel ) & 0xFF; in compose()
168 dstPixel[3] = (pixel >> 24) & 0xFF; in compose()
/frameworks/native/opengl/tests/hwc/
DhwcTestLib.cpp578 uint32_t pixel; in hwcTestColor2Pixel() local
579 pixel = htonl((uint32_t) round((((1 << attrib->c1Size) - 1) * color.c1())) in hwcTestColor2Pixel()
580 << ((sizeof(pixel) * BITSPERBYTE) in hwcTestColor2Pixel()
582 pixel |= htonl((uint32_t) round((((1 << attrib->c2Size) - 1) * color.c2())) in hwcTestColor2Pixel()
583 << ((sizeof(pixel) * BITSPERBYTE) in hwcTestColor2Pixel()
585 pixel |= htonl((uint32_t) round((((1 << attrib->c3Size) - 1) * color.c3())) in hwcTestColor2Pixel()
586 << ((sizeof(pixel) * BITSPERBYTE) in hwcTestColor2Pixel()
589 pixel |= htonl((uint32_t) round((((1 << attrib->aSize) - 1) * alpha)) in hwcTestColor2Pixel()
590 << ((sizeof(pixel) * BITSPERBYTE) in hwcTestColor2Pixel()
594 pixel = ntohl(pixel); in hwcTestColor2Pixel()
[all …]
/frameworks/native/libs/gui/tests/
DGLTest.cpp177 GLubyte pixel[4]; in checkPixel() local
179 glReadPixels(x, y, 1, 1, GL_RGBA, GL_UNSIGNED_BYTE, pixel); in checkPixel()
188 if (r >= 0 && abs(r - int(pixel[0])) > tolerance) { in checkPixel()
189 msg += String8::format("r(%d isn't %d)", pixel[0], r); in checkPixel()
191 if (g >= 0 && abs(g - int(pixel[1])) > tolerance) { in checkPixel()
195 msg += String8::format("g(%d isn't %d)", pixel[1], g); in checkPixel()
197 if (b >= 0 && abs(b - int(pixel[2])) > tolerance) { in checkPixel()
201 msg += String8::format("b(%d isn't %d)", pixel[2], b); in checkPixel()
203 if (a >= 0 && abs(a - int(pixel[3])) > tolerance) { in checkPixel()
207 msg += String8::format("a(%d isn't %d)", pixel[3], a); in checkPixel()
/frameworks/native/services/surfaceflinger/tests/
DTransaction_test.cpp46 uint8_t* pixel = img + (4 * (y*outBuffer.stride + x)); in fillSurfaceRGBA8() local
47 pixel[0] = r; in fillSurfaceRGBA8()
48 pixel[1] = g; in fillSurfaceRGBA8()
49 pixel[2] = b; in fillSurfaceRGBA8()
50 pixel[3] = 255; in fillSurfaceRGBA8()
79 const uint8_t* pixel = img + (4 * (y * mBuf.stride + x)); in checkPixel() local
80 if (r != pixel[0] || g != pixel[1] || b != pixel[2]) { in checkPixel()
83 x, y, r, g, b, pixel[0], pixel[1], pixel[2])); in checkPixel()
/frameworks/base/media/mca/filterfw/jni/
Djni_native_frame.cpp188 const Pixel pixel = *(src_ptr++); in Java_android_filterfw_core_NativeFrame_setNativeBitmap() local
189 *(dst_ptr++) = (pixel.rgba[0] + pixel.rgba[1] + pixel.rgba[2]) / 3; in Java_android_filterfw_core_NativeFrame_setNativeBitmap()
195 const Pixel pixel = *(src_ptr++); in Java_android_filterfw_core_NativeFrame_setNativeBitmap() local
196 *(dst_ptr++) = pixel.rgba[0]; in Java_android_filterfw_core_NativeFrame_setNativeBitmap()
197 *(dst_ptr++) = pixel.rgba[1]; in Java_android_filterfw_core_NativeFrame_setNativeBitmap()
198 *(dst_ptr++) = pixel.rgba[2]; in Java_android_filterfw_core_NativeFrame_setNativeBitmap()
/frameworks/base/core/tests/coretests/src/android/hardware/display/
DVirtualDisplayTest.java453 int pixel = 0; in scanImage() local
454 pixel |= (buffer.get(offset) & 0xff) << 16; // R in scanImage()
455 pixel |= (buffer.get(offset + 1) & 0xff) << 8; // G in scanImage()
456 pixel |= (buffer.get(offset + 2) & 0xff); // B in scanImage()
457 pixel |= (buffer.get(offset + 3) & 0xff) << 24; // A in scanImage()
458 if (pixel == Color.BLACK || pixel == 0) { in scanImage()
460 } else if (pixel == BLUEISH) { in scanImage()
462 } else if (pixel == GREENISH) { in scanImage()
467 Log.d(TAG, "- Found unexpected color: " + Integer.toHexString(pixel)); in scanImage()
/frameworks/rs/java/tests/Refocus/src/com/android/rs/test/
Dpixel_format_f32.rsh4 // FocusPixel is the pixel format in the input image, which serves the
11 // whether or not a pixel is on the current target layer. For pixels that are
12 // active or not active but "close enough" to an active pixel, a matte value is
33 // active = 1: the pixel is on the target layer;
Dlayered_filter_f32_helper.rsh12 // @param x x-coordinate of a pixel in a padded image.
13 // @param y y-coordinate of a pixel in a padded image.
16 // active pixel to (x,y). Sets the closest distance to sharp->matte and sets the
17 // depth of the closest pixel to sharp->dilated_depth.
29 // Initializes the minimum distance from this pixel to the active pixels on
44 // Whether or not this is an active pixel with a smaller distance.
79 // Locates the top left corner of the window surrounding this pixel.
127 // Locates the top left corner of the window surrounding this pixel.
164 // Locates the top left corner of the window surrounding this pixel.
Dlayered_filter_d1new_helper.rsh29 // @param x x-coordinate of a pixel in a padded image.
30 // @param y y-coordinate of a pixel in a padded image.
33 // active pixel to (x,y). Sets the closest distance to sharp->matte and sets the
34 // depth of the closest pixel to sharp->dilated_depth.
48 // Initializes the minimum distance from this pixel to the active pixels on
64 // Whether or not this is an active pixel with a smaller distance.
89 // Initializes the minimum distance from this pixel to the active pixels on
105 // Whether or not this is an active pixel with a smaller distance.
139 // Locates the top left corner of the window surrounding this pixel.
190 // Locates the top left corner index of the window surrounding this pixel.
[all …]
Dluts_for_speedup_f32.rsh4 // Defines several LUTs for speed up for uint8 pixel type.
11 // depth y is visible in the presence of a pixel with depth x.
/frameworks/base/docs/html/guide/webapps/
Dtargeting.jd33 <p>Because Android is available on devices with a variety of screen sizes and pixel densities, you
51 pixel values to density-independent pixel values, so your web page appears at the same perceivable
55 pixel), which can produce artifacts (blurring and pixelation).</dd>
66 area matches the size of the screen when zoomed all the way out, the viewport has its own pixel
126 screen densities&mdash;the <code>-webkit-device-pixel-ratio</code> CSS media feature. The
134 &lt;link rel="stylesheet" media="screen and (-webkit-device-pixel-ratio: 1.5)" href="hdpi.css" /&gt;
135 &lt;link rel="stylesheet" media="screen and (-webkit-device-pixel-ratio: 1.0)" href="mdpi.css" /&gt;
146 &#64;media screen and (-webkit-device-pixel-ratio: 1.5) {
153 &#64;media screen and (-webkit-device-pixel-ratio: 0.75) {
/frameworks/av/media/libstagefright/tests/
DSurfaceMediaSource_test.cpp289 GLubyte pixel[4]; in checkPixel() local
291 glReadPixels(x, y, 1, 1, GL_RGBA, GL_UNSIGNED_BYTE, pixel); in checkPixel()
302 if (r >= 0 && abs(r - int(pixel[0])) > tolerance) { in checkPixel()
303 msg += String8::format("r(%d isn't %d)", pixel[0], r); in checkPixel()
305 if (g >= 0 && abs(g - int(pixel[1])) > tolerance) { in checkPixel()
309 msg += String8::format("g(%d isn't %d)", pixel[1], g); in checkPixel()
311 if (b >= 0 && abs(b - int(pixel[2])) > tolerance) { in checkPixel()
315 msg += String8::format("b(%d isn't %d)", pixel[2], b); in checkPixel()
317 if (a >= 0 && abs(a - int(pixel[3])) > tolerance) { in checkPixel()
321 msg += String8::format("a(%d isn't %d)", pixel[3], a); in checkPixel()
/frameworks/native/opengl/libs/ETC1/
Detc1.cpp545 int pixel = (p[1] << 8) | p[0]; in etc1_encode_image() local
546 *q++ = convert5To8(pixel >> 11); in etc1_encode_image()
547 *q++ = convert6To8(pixel >> 5); in etc1_encode_image()
548 *q++ = convert5To8(pixel); in etc1_encode_image()
601 etc1_uint32 pixel = ((r >> 3) << 11) | ((g >> 2) << 5) | (b >> 3); in etc1_decode_image() local
602 *p++ = (etc1_byte) pixel; in etc1_decode_image()
603 *p++ = (etc1_byte) (pixel >> 8); in etc1_decode_image()
/frameworks/support/graphics/drawable/animated/tests/src/android/support/graphics/drawable/tests/
DAnimatedVectorDrawableTest.java225 int pixel = bitmap.getPixel(pixelX, pixelY); in verifyRedOnly()
226 int blue = pixel & 0xff; in verifyRedOnly()
227 int green = pixel & 0xff00 >> 8; in verifyRedOnly()
/frameworks/base/docs/html/training/multiscreen/
Dscreendensities.jd55 pixels is a problem because different screens have different pixel densities,
58 <code>dp</code> or <code>sp</code> units. A <code>dp</code> is a density-independent pixel
59 that corresponds to the physical size of a pixel at 160 dpi. An <code>sp</code> is the same
61 scale-independent pixel), so you should use this measurement unit when defining
/frameworks/native/opengl/specs/
DEGL_ANDROID_create_native_client_buffer.txt115 correspond to a valid pixel format for the implementation. If EGL_ALPHA_SIZE
117 valid pixel format for the implementation. The
144 EGL_BLUE_SIZE, and EGL_ALPHA_SIZE is not a valid pixel format for the
DEGL_ANDROID_recordable.txt122 Android HAL pixel format from which the video encoder can read. The
130 correspond to an RGB HAL pixel format from which the video encoder can
/frameworks/base/docs/html/guide/practices/ui_guidelines/
Dicon_design_dialog.jd111 <li>Dialog icons have a 1 pixel safeframe. The base shape must fit within the
114 <li>All dimensions specified on this page are based on a 32x32 pixel artboard size
115 in Adobe Photoshop. Keep 1 pixel of padding around the bounding box inside the
/frameworks/base/docs/html-intl/intl/ko/training/multiscreen/
Dindex.jd60 …<dd>이 강의에서는 다양한 픽셀 밀도를 가진 화면을 지원하는 방법(밀도 독립형 픽셀(density-independent pixel) 사용하기 및 밀도별로 적합한 비트맵 제공하…

1234